The clinician's role includes providing screening, assessments, and
focused brief treatment to patients of the practice. Treatment
structure includes individual, family, and group work. Additional
functions of the role includes providing curbside consultation to
providers, linking patients to additional services and supports,
and participating in population health activities that targets the
health and wellbeing of specific groups of people. Persons
interested in this position must be comfortable working with all
age groups. Knowledge of and interest in treating substance use
disorders is preferred.

MaineHealth is a not-for-profit integrated health system whose
vision is, "Working together so our communities are the healthiest
in America." MaineHealth consists of nine local health systems, a
comprehensive behavioral health care network, diagnostic services,
home health agencies, and 1,700 employed clinicians working
together through the MaineHealth Medical Group. With approximately
22,000 care team members, MaineHealth provides preventive care,
diagnosis and treatment to 1.1 million residents in Maine and New
Hampshire. Learn more about our system at mainehealth.org
